The global construction sector is rapidly moving away from purely mechanical control arrays. The implementation of dynamic hydraulic balance systems, coupled with real-time AI telematics, enables modern excavators to optimize pressure outputs instantly. This mitigates fuel burn-off while boosting break-out force on hardened terrain.
Environmental policies dictate strict emissions targets. Modern fleets incorporate optimized exhaust after-treatment configurations, selective catalytic reduction (SCR), and diesel particulate filters (DPF). Furthermore, there is a prominent surge in urban demand for micro-sized single-cylinder and hybrid models designed to run silently within zero-emission zones.
Whether facing sub-zero Arctic pipeline projects or scorching tropical coastal reclamation, rugged machinery must sport reinforced modular undercarriages, anti-abrasive tracks, and specialized sealings to protect critical electronics against fine particulate dust, moisture, and high salinity.

International imports necessitate structural compliance. Global contractors demand verified EU CE certifications, ISO quality management alignment, and DCMM (Data Capability Maturity Model) Level 2 validation. This guarantees standard-compliant structural welds, safe pressurized lines, and reliable heavy electrical looms.
Predictable timelines are key to project success. Top-tier exporters must demonstrate integrated production hubs where structural steel preparation, precision robotic welding, CNC machining, paint operations, and hydraulic stress testing occur under a single, unified factory umbrella.
Every worksite has its own specific challenges. A modular machinery platform—such as integrated wheel-crawler designs or variable track width configurations—allows global operators to seamlessly shift from highway grading to swamp dredging without replacing the entire machinery prime mover.
Downtime in deep remote mining sites or fast-track municipal projects can incur thousands of dollars in hourly losses. Modern excavation plants integrate electronic diagnostic control panels that record pump pressure deviations, coolant temperature spikes, and fuel consumption anomalies, prompting maintenance teams before failures happen.
A machine is only as operational as its next replacement seal or filter. The ultimate differentiator for a premium Chinese exporter is a well-established global distributor network, localized regional parts depots, and 24/7 remote diagnostic support from specialized factory field engineers.
Founded in 1995, Guangzhou Mintrix Excavator Co., Ltd. began specializing in producing excavating machinery in 2003. We currently have an annual production capacity of nearly 20,000 units, offering a range of products that includes medium and small wheel excavators, small crawler excavators, our patented wheel-crawler integrated excavators, dump trucks, and skid steer loaders. Our brands, RHINOCEROS, XINIU, and Kenstone, are synonymous with innovation and quality.
We employ over 600 skilled workers, including a dedicated R&D team of more than 70 professionals. All our products undergo rigorous testing and comply with ISO and CE standards.
Since 2010, we have been actively expanding our international trade business. By 2023, our annual foreign trade sales have reached approximately $70 million. This growth is primarily due to our focus on product development, consistent participation in international engineering machinery exhibitions such as the Canton Fair and Bauma in Germany, and on-site visits to clients to gather first-hand market demand information. Our company leaders and technical sales team have traveled to numerous countries and regions, including Europe, the United States, South America, Central Asia, Southeast Asia, and Africa.
Our R&D personnel are divided into 9 teams, each focusing on developing and improving different models to meet international market needs. For example, in 2014, we were the first to create and produce the first single-cylinder micro excavator in China, which quickly gained popularity in international markets and has been in high demand ever since.
Our company has obtained certifications for quality management, environmental management, occupational health and safety management, intellectual property management, and energy management systems, as well as the DCMM (Level 2) certification. Our products have passed the EU CE certification. We have been recognized as a high-tech enterprise, a provincial manufacturing single champion enterprise, a specialized and new enterprise, and a provincial gazelle enterprise.
